Hey there, crypto enthusiasts! If you've been keeping an eye on the market, you probably felt that electric buzz when Bitcoin shattered its previous records. Just recently, BTC blasted past $126,000, marking a fresh all-time high (ATH). But that's not all – right around the same time, a Bitcoin OG (that's "original gangster" for those new to the lingo, meaning an early adopter) stirred from a 12-year slumber, moving 100 BTC valued at about $12.5 million to two brand-new wallets.

This scoop comes straight from the on-chain sleuths at Lookonchain, who shared the details in a tweet. For context, this whale originally scooped up 691 BTC back in 2013 when Bitcoin was trading at a mere $132 per coin. That initial investment? Around $92,000. Fast-forward to today, and it's worth a staggering $86 million. Talk about holding power!

Screenshot of Bitcoin wallet transfers showing inflows and outflows

Diving into the transaction details via Arkham Intelligence, we see the wallet address 125WeXgyrE4beiEeQewoaXf4H9BL5RiDoP received that hefty 691 BTC over a decade ago. Then, after years of radio silence, it split 100 BTC into two transfers of 50 BTC each to fresh addresses. Moves like this from long-dormant wallets often spark speculation – is the owner cashing out, consolidating, or prepping for something bigger?

Why This Matters in the Crypto World

Bitcoin hitting new highs isn't just a win for BTC holders; it's like a rising tide that lifts all boats in the crypto ocean. Historically, when Bitcoin surges, altcoins – including the wild world of meme tokens – tend to follow suit with even more explosive gains. This phenomenon is often called the "altseason," where smaller coins ride the wave of increased market liquidity and investor enthusiasm.

In fact, as Fortune reports, October (or "Uptober" in crypto slang) has been a bullish month for Bitcoin in 10 out of the last 13 years. With BTC now viewed more as a safe asset akin to gold, this ATH could signal broader adoption and stability, drawing in fresh capital that trickles down to riskier assets like meme coins.
